USA team versus Samoa

United States coach Peter Thorburn has made three changes to his team to face Samoa in the Stade Geoffroy-Guichard, Saint Etienne on Wednesday, 26 September with a ko at 1900 BST. Centre Philip Eloff replaces Albert Tuipulotu, Hayden Mexted is in for Mike Mangan at lock, and Fifita Mounga for Henry Bloomfield at number eight.

England back on track for the quarters

England put up a much improved but shaky performance against Samoa. Both sides needed this win and England steamed out of the blocks with a converted try and dropped goal to lead 10-0 in as many minutes, but Samoa pegged them back.

Newcastle’s Toby Flood called up

As expected Toby Flood has been called into the England squad to replace the unfortunate Jamie Noon. Flood will come out full of confidence following a man of the match display in Newcastle’s win at the weekend.

Brian Lima to miss Tonga match

Brian Lima is out with concussion and misses the match against Tonga on Sunday at the Stade de la Mosson in Montpellier. Samoa head coach Michael Jones has announced his team to play in the IRB Rugby World Cup Pool A match, in the game which is vital for both sides.
